Output 859e90e9221494ae45d57252e06809fd5ed2da27f8f2b40baa1f891eeede6ea6:77

value
6626
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ad3f68ea5598967150ad837664f73e207fc6c39bc52aa846d66db0e5d6848cf8
address
bc1p45lk36j4nzt8z59dsdmxfae7ypludsumc542s3kkdkcwt45y3nuqwqqa6f
transaction
859e90e9221494ae45d57252e06809fd5ed2da27f8f2b40baa1f891eeede6ea6
spent
true